A train trip from Bradford Interchange to Leuchars (for St. Andrews) takes about 6hrs 4 mins on average, covering roughly 184 miles (296 kilometres). With around 16 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£22.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

At Bradford Interchange, ease and accessibility are top priorities. The station is equipped with a full-service ticket office operating from the early hours at 6:00 AM until 8:15 PM through the week. For those who prefer technology, ticket machines that accept both cash and card payments are readily available, offering you the ability to collect tickets purchased online. An accessible ticket machine is part of the amenity lineup, catering to all needs, and induction loops are also present to assist the hearing-impaired.
While the station may not have a waiting room, it ensures comfort with a designated seating area. Those with reduced mobility will find the station accommodating, as it provides a step-free environment, scooter-friendly access, and ramps to board the train. The station is staffed to assist passengers with special needs, with help available from the early morning to the evening each day. CCTV is strategically installed throughout to ensure safety and security.
Connectivity is seamless at Bradford Interchange. If you're continuing your journey via taxi, there's a rank right outside the station. Bus services are directly accessible, with helpful information available to plan your next move. For those transferring to the airport, the Airlink 747 service offers direct routes to Leeds Bradford Airport, simplifying international transitions.

Leuchars station is well-equipped to make your journey smooth and comfortable. The ticket office operates from 06:20 to 21:45 on weekdays and Saturdays, and 10:10 to 22:15 on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are accessible, and they support the collection of tickets purchased online.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access to certain parts of the station, and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
Waiting comfortably for your train is made easy with seating areas available throughout the station, although there's no first-class lounge. The station provides public Wi-Fi, payphones, and CCTV for added security. For those requiring assistance, staff help is available during ticket office hours, ensuring you get the help you need, whether it’s from the office or through the customer help points.
Nestled in a prime location, Leuchars station offers multiple transportation options for onward journeys. If rail services are not available, a rail replacement service is in place, with buses conveniently picking up and dropping off at the station entrance. Taxis are readily available at the kiosk within the station, providing easy access to St. Andrews and beyond. Local bus services can also be explored for other regional travels, with information accessible on Traveline Scotland’s website.
If you're a cyclist, you'll appreciate the bike storage facilities, though cycle hire is not available at the station. For those driving to the station, there is ample parking provided by the local council, operating 24/7 with CCTV, ensuring a reassuring experience for travelers who need to park their cars while using the train services.
